I identified the problem: I have gobby *and* gobby-0.5 installed and
I was executing the `gobby` command (I just forgot that the old
version grabs the gobby command and the new version has a different
binary name). Works fine when executing gobby-0.5. The error message
of gobby (!= gobby-0.5) when connecting to an infinote(-only) gobby
server could be better than showing a confusing "Host not found"[1]. ;)

Sorry for the confusion - so it works fine also from the outside
network once you're aware that it's not necessarily enough to have
gobby-0.5/gobby-infinote installed but also have to execute
gobby-0.5. :)
